Damyon
DAY-mee-ən
Damyon is a boy’s name of Greek origin, meaning “A variant of Damian, derived from the Greek 'Damianos' meaning 'to tame' or 'subdue'.”, and peaked in popularity in 2001.

The Story of Damyon
This name, born from ancient Greek, carries the power to conquer and calm, a fitting identity for your ambitious son.
Damyon is a variant of Damian, a name tracing back to the Greek 'Damianos'. This root means 'to tame' or 'to subdue,' implying a natural authority and ability to manage. It has been carried by figures who embodied strength and protection.
